The Wounded Healer in the Sign of the Mind
Chiron, the Wounded Healer, marks the tender place in your birth chart where an old hurt lives — the spot life keeps pressing on, where you feel most exposed. Its lasting paradox is that this very wound, once tended, becomes the source of your deepest wisdom and your gift for helping others through the same pain.
When Chiron lands in Gemini — the sign of communication, learning, curiosity, and the quick, connecting mind — the wound touches something we use every waking moment: your voice, your intelligence, and your fundamental right to be heard and understood.
The Core Wound: "Will I Ever Be Heard?"
Gemini governs how we speak, listen, learn, and exchange ideas. With Chiron here, all of that becomes a sensitive zone. Many people with this placement carry an early experience of being talked over, dismissed, mocked, or misunderstood — of feeling that their words didn't land, their questions weren't welcome, or their intelligence was somehow wrong.
The Chiron-in-Gemini wound often sounds like:
- "I'm not smart enough — my mind isn't quick or clever the way others' are."
- "When I speak, I'm not really heard, so why bother?"
- "I have to prove I'm intelligent, or I have no value."
- "My voice doesn't matter."
This can produce two opposite responses. Some people go quiet — holding back opinions, swallowing questions, downplaying their intelligence to avoid being judged. Others overcompensate, talking constantly, collecting facts, and needing to win every discussion to prove they're clever enough. Both are the same wound wearing different clothes.
How the Wound Shows Up Day to Day
You might recognize it in a persistent anxiety around communicating — drafting a simple message five times, freezing in meetings, or replaying conversations to find what you "got wrong." It can show up as comparing your mind to others' and always finding yourself lacking, or as a learning insecurity that lingers even when you're objectively capable.
There's often a scattered, restless quality, too. Gemini's mind moves fast, and the wounded version can feel pulled in ten directions — starting many things, finishing few, never quite trusting that your thoughts are coherent or worth committing to. Sibling relationships or early school experiences are frequently where this story began.
The Healing Gift: A Voice That Finally Lands
Here is Chiron's quiet alchemy. Because you've struggled so deeply to be heard and to trust your own intelligence, you can develop a gift most people never consciously build: the ability to communicate with genuine sensitivity, clarity, and care for whether the other person truly understands.
As Chiron in Gemini heals, you often become a remarkable teacher, writer, listener, or translator of ideas. You know exactly what it feels like to be confused or dismissed, so you make a point of meeting people where they are. You help the quiet ones find their words and the overwhelmed ones organize their thoughts. Your wound becomes a bridge.
The healing path usually involves learning that:
- Your intelligence isn't measured by speed or cleverness — depth and curiosity count.
- You don't have to prove your mind to deserve a seat at the table.
- Being a good listener is as powerful as being a good talker.
- Your voice matters simply because it's yours.

Working With Chiron in Gemini
Healing this placement is a gentle, ongoing practice of reclaiming your voice. A few things tend to help:
- Speak before you feel "ready." The wound heals through expression, not perfection.
- Drop the proving game. Notice when you're showing off intelligence out of fear, and let it go.
- Honor curiosity over mastery. You're allowed to learn without being an expert.
- Write it down. Journaling or simply naming your thoughts builds trust in your own mind.
